WEIGHED down by currency exchange losses and lower revenue, Straco Corp turned in an 11.6 per cent slide in net profit to S$9.25 million for the second quarter ended June 30, as the yuan weakened against the Singapore dollar.
Stripping out exchange differences, group profit would have declined some 6.4 per cent instead. The period also saw higher staff cost.
